The Texas Attorney General has announced a criminal probe of Texas Children's Hospital after a whistleblower came foward with a report that it was still administering powerful life altering chemical castration drugs to children as "puberty blockers."  The hospital had claimed it had stopped doing that in March 2022 after the Attorney Gernal had announced that use of such drugs or child mutilation surgery would be treated as child abuse in Texas. Children as young as 11 were allegedly involved.

"Though many unhinged activists compromising the healthcarel field think otherwise, children are not to be treated as science experiments." Attorney General Paxton declared. "Doctors and hospitals should not be pushing mutilative and irreversible gender transitioiing procedures that will negatibvely impact innocent children for the rest of their lives."
